A former Schneider Electric executive is to take charge of human resources at Verallia, the glass packaging specialist announced on Monday.

Katia de Saint Germain had been vice-president of human resources for the Schneider Electric group's medium-voltage industrial perimeter since 2020, which includes nearly 8,000 employees at 30 plants worldwide.

She joined the group in 2005 as deputy director of investor relations, before moving into human resources in 2011.

Before joining the industrial sector, this Paris Dauphine and HEC graduate began her career in banking at Crédit Lyonnais and in broadcasting at TF1.

She will join the group's executive committee, reporting directly to Patrice Lucas, CEO of the glass bottle and jar manufacturer.
